Asian Market Embraces Luxury Raisin Wine Collections
Export data reveals a 40% increase in raisin wine shipments to Asia over the past year. Japanese sommeliers particularly appreciate the umami characteristics developed during the grape drying process. In Shanghai, high-end restaurants now feature dedicated raisin wine pairings with traditional Chinese cuisine. Industry analysts attribute this trend to growing disposable income and interest in Western luxury goods. Italian producers have responded by creating special editions with packaging featuring Asian-inspired designs. Market projections suggest Asia could become the second-largest market for raisin wines within five years.
